Mirage Blue Line Club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2021 | 16,711 | 16,134 | 577 | 13.6 | — |
| 2022 | 44,790 | 48,484 | −3,694 | 3.6 | — |
| 2023 | 59,466 | 51,585 | 7,881 | 5.2 | — |
| 2024 | 61,411 | 42,177 | 19,234 | 11.9 | — |
In its most recent public year (2024), this organization brought in $19,234 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 11.9 months of spending, down from 13.6 in 2021.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2024.
